General Summary:

The IT Engineering Lead is responsible for the design, administration, and continuous improvement of the Bank's workplace technology platforms, with a primary focus on the Microsoft 365 ecosystem and end-user computing solutions. This role engineers secure, scalable, and highly available collaboration and productivity solutions that enable staff to work efficiently while meeting banking, security, and compliance requirements. The IT Engineering Lead serves as a technical authority for workplace technologies, bridging strategy and execution by translating business needs into engineered IT solutions. This role provides senior-level escalation support, establishes standards and architectures, and partners closely with cybersecurity, infrastructure, and business teams to deliver a modern digital workplace.

Essential Duties and Job Responsibilities:
  1. Owns the administration, configuration, and optimization of the Microsoft 365 environment, including Exchange Online, SharePoint Online, OneDrive, Teams, and Entra ID (Azure AD).
  2. Designs and enforces M365 governance, security, and lifecycle management standards.
  3. Engineers' scalable solutions for email, collaboration, document management, and digital workflows.
  4. Designs, implements, and documents IT policies and procedures for workplace technology solutions.
  5. Monitors incident trends, conducts root cause analysis, and implements corrective actions.
  6. Acts as a solution architect translating business requirements into technical designs.
  7. Evaluates emerging workplace technologies to improve productivity and resilience.
  8. Partners with IT Security to ensure compliance with regulatory and cybersecurity requirements.
  9. Implements security controls such as conditional access, DLP alignment, and secure collaboration.
  10. Supports audits and examinations with technical documentation and evidence.
  11. Assists with various IT projects as assigned.
  12. Provide support to internal staff for IT issues.

Chemical Bank was a bank with headquarters in New York City from 1824 until 1996. At the end of 1995, Chemical was the third-largest bank in the U.S., with about $182.9 billion in assets and more than 39,000 employees around the world. Beginning in 1920 and accelerating in the 1980s and 1990s, Chemical was a leading consolidator of the U.S. banking industry, acquiring Chase Manhattan Bank, Manufacturers Hanover, Texas Commerce Bank and Corn Exchange Bank among others. After 1968, the bank operated as the primary subsidiary of a bank holding company that was eventually renamed Chemical Banking Corporation. In 1996, Chemical acquired Chase Manhattan Corporation in a merger valued at $10 billion to create the largest financial institution in the United States. Although Chemical was the acquiring company and the nominal survivor, the merged bank adopted the Chase name, which was considered to be better known, particularly internationally.
